Abstract

A new type of solid state ballast for high intensity discharge (HID) lamps is presented in this paper. This ballast, which is composed of a single-ended resonant-type inverter circuit, has stable operation and can supply high frequency power to the HID lamps without acoustic resonance. This paper presents the operating characteristics of the ballast circuit, verified by experimental results which agree well with calculations. The proposed circuit is useful for HID lamps due to its small size and low switching losses. >
